Table 1. | PECO framework for studies eligibility |
| Population (P) | Adult patients (≥ 18 years) affected by osteoporosis who have undergone rehabilitation with dental implants, regardless of ethnicity or gender |
| Exposure (E) | Peri-implantitis, defined by progressive bone loss occurring after one year of prosthetic loading, or peri-implant mucositis, defined by the presence of bleeding on probing |
| Comparison (C) | Dental implants not affected by peri-implantitis or peri-implant mucositis in patients with osteoporosis |
| Outcome measures (O) | Prevalence of peri-implantitis or peri-implant mucositis (primary outcome), implant survival (secondary outcome) |
| Focused question | What is the prevalence of peri-implant diseases in adult patients affected by osteoporosis? |
